Kandilli Observatory announces: Earthquake in İzmir

Turkey continues to shake like a cradle. An earthquake occurred in İzmir at approximately 12:08.

The magnitude of the earthquake was announced as 3.1.

'IT WOULD PARALYZE İZMİR'

Geologist Prof. Dr. Naci Görür had stated at a conference he attended in İzmir recently, "There are faults in İzmir not only in the sea but everywhere. If these produce earthquakes, they would literally paralyze İzmir."
